Output d43dcb6186872b88d4261c4577505a960ea283edfea595e56c7cd08c874da6d2:0

value
12100000
script pubkey
OP_0 OP_PUSHBYTES_20 51f5a276be1418c2e347e34b2705abb791c221f3
address
bc1q2866ya47zsvv9c68ud9jwpdtk7guyg0nu5mae5
transaction
d43dcb6186872b88d4261c4577505a960ea283edfea595e56c7cd08c874da6d2